Turkey scored a significant geopolitical win when the GNA successfully pushed Haftar out of Tripoli in early June. Now, the battle for Libya’s oil is focusing on Sirte, with Egypt threatening to intervene if the GNA move forward. Sirte is the gateway to Libya’s massive oil facilities and is a vital stronghold for General Hafta After pushing General Haftar from Tripoli and key surrounding areas , Libya’s Government of National Accord (GNA) thought it was game over for the general, but now it finds itself describing the latest Egyptian move on this venue a “declaration of war.” As Haftar’s allies are forced to respond after largely waiting things out on the sidelines, the battle for Libya is now entering the next phase of far-reaching geopolitical consequences.
